These guidelines apply to all VRQA-registered training organisations from 1 January 2027.
The Victorian Registration and Qualifications Authority (VRQA) issue these guidelines under section 4.3.18A of the Education and Training Reform Act 2006 (the Act). They are issued in response to the agreement at the Skills and Workforce Ministerial Council in May 2024 that all Registered Training Organisations (RTOs) in Australia must comply with the 2025 Standards for Registered Training Organisations. The intention is to promote national consistency in RTO compliance requirements within Victoria’s legislative framework.
The purpose of these guidelines is to:
- ensure the quality of training and assessment services
- outline how the VRQA regulates vocational education and training (VET) in Victoria
- align Victoria’s regulatory settings to the national 2025 Standards for RTOs and the National Vocational Education and Training Regulator Act 2011.
- ensure that VRQA-registered RTOs comply with the Child Safe Standards if delivering to students under 18 years of age.
These guidelines supersede all previous VRQA guidelines for VET providers.
Registering with VRQA as an RTO
The VRQA registers training organisations that deliver VET courses to domestic students in Victoria. It is a condition of registration under the Act that RTOs demonstrate compliance with these guidelines.
There are 3 guidelines that apply to all RTOs
Guideline 1: 2025 Standards for RTOs including:
- Outcome Standards and performance indicators
- Compliance Standards, Fit and Proper Person Requirements and Nationally Recognised Training (NRT) logo conditions
- Credential Policy
Guideline 2: VRQA requirements, including interactions with the VRQA
Guideline 3: RTO data reporting requirements
There is an additional guideline that applies only to RTOs that deliver to students under 18 years of age
Guideline 4: Child Safe Standards
